Stocks Show Strong Gains in 2026; Retail Investors Adjust Holdings in Top Performers

Analysed 8 Aug 2026·2 sources analysed·India·Business
Stocks Show Strong Gains in 2026; Retail Investors Adjust Holdings in Top PerformersPreviousNext

In 2026, several stocks delivered significant gains, with prominent investor Mukul Agrawal's portfolio rising 12% to about Rs 7,720 crore by August. Nine of his stocks surged between 50% and 75%. Separately, 34 BSE-listed stocks with market caps over Rs 3,000 crore became multibaggers, rising over 100% in six months. Retail investors increased stakes in nearly half of these high-performing stocks during the June quarter, while others booked profits. The analysis highlights top performers and retail investment trends based on June 2026 shareholding data.
